Reech CBRE Fund wins ‘launch of the year’ prize at Funds Europe Awards

Reech CBRE Alternative Real Estate Fund has won the prize for the ‘European launch of the year’ at the Funds Europe Awards in London. Funds Europe is a business strategy magazine; its target is the European asset management specialist.


The prize which the multi-strategy fund managed to carry off last Thursday (4 December) was awarded in the Business Awards category. The European fund, founded in May 2007, has been using a new strategy whereby partly by means of complex derivatives, positions are taken on the European property market. Another part of the strategy is the taking of long and short positions in listed property companies and investments in unlisted funds.

Graham Barnes, Senior Director, Real Estate Finance, CBRE, “We are delighted that the unique combination of the property expertise and insight of CB Richard Ellis and the knowledge of capital markets and risk management of Reech AiM has consistently generated positive output. The more so in the currently unprecedented market turbulence and depreciation it is wonderful to be acknowledged in such a way.”

Since its creation in 2007 the fund has been one of the best performing property investment funds in Europe. It has over €150 million of managed assets with a net return of 33% since commencement of which 7% was realized this year.
